This document describes the application of the RCM - Reliability-Centered
Maintenance (MCC – Manutenção
Centrada na Confiabilidade) methodology to power transformers
immersed in liquid insulation, such as mineral or vegetal oil. All standardized
RCM phases are documented, including:
-
Instalation Selection;
-
Systems Identification;
-
Components Identification;
-
Functions Identification;
-
Functional Failures Identification;
-
Failure Modes Idenfication;
-
Failure Modes And Effects Analysis (FMEA);
-
Activities Selection;
-
Periodicities Selection;
-
Maintenance Plan.
The study is the result of a Pilot Project from a Joint Working Group (B3.01)
from Study Committees CE-B3 (Substations), CE-B5 (Protection and Automation) and
CE-A2 (Transformers) of Cigré-Brazil. The project aimed to research the
application of RCM to large power transformers, and to serve as reference to the
application of the methodology to other types of electric equipments.
